Summary: | Various embodiments of the systems, methods and devices are provided for breaking up calcified lesions in an anatomical conduit. More specifically, an electrical arc is generated between two spaced-apart electrodes disposed within a fluid-filled balloon, creating flow and pressure waves. In some embodiments, the electrodes are spaced apart across relatively long distances to create a stronger shock. In some embodiments, the saline ionically conducting between the electrodes is confined to reduce parasitic heating. In some embodiments, the balloon is partially deflated during arc generation. |
